Orsolya Láng (HUN/ROU)

Orsolya was born in Szatmárnémeti, and brought up in Marosvásárhely, where she completed the Secondary School of Art specializing in graphic design. Later she graduated from the Film, Photography and Media programme of the Sapientia Hungarian University of Transylvania in Cluj-Napoca, with her short film Stones (Kövek). In filmmaking, she is mostly interested in exploring the possibilities of documentary and portrait genres. She gained her master's degree at the Animation programme of MOME (Moholy-Nagy University of Art and Design in Budapest). Her animated short Off Season (Szezon után) was awarded at several international and Hungarian festivals (first at Primanima). She is currently a doctoral candidate at MOME, focusing on Eastern European original animations from the '70s and '80s. She also writes fiction, having published four volumes: Milk Sculpture (Tejszobor), Intercostal (Bordaköz), One-way Stickers (Pályamatricák), and Personal Reasons (Személyes okok). She created experimental book trailers, and works as a freelance graphic artist and illustrator. She prefers hand-drawn methods to digital solutions, and is interested in analogue techniques and unique approaches.
